BIG THINGS FOR 2004! So, with the continued success of --->POPSCENE, I've decided to expand my empire into other areas of interest, namely movies and a print publication...

--->POPCINEMA will debut sometime in the next month or two, possibly at Dada, but I'm not sure at this point (right Jeff?) It will focus mainly on American and foreign, sci-fi, horror and non-mainstream films from directors like Takashi Miike, Guy Maddin, David Lynch, Kiyoshi Kurosawa, Mario Bava, Jean-Pierre Jeunet, Peter Greenaway, Seijun Suzuki and many more. I will also show TV shows or movies that are out-of-print, or unavailable in America at this time, including Heat Vision & Jack! This will be a FREE event to promote indie culture in South Florida... besides, charging money to exhibit a DVD is probably illegal.

--->EJECTOR is the tentative title of a new, quarterly magazine to focus on local and worldwide indie culture, with the savvy of Giant Robot, the sophistication of RES, the immediacy of mid-'90s CMJ, and the irreverance of UNCUT. If you have an interesting take on this scene, let me know... and stay tuned!

A PUBLIC SERVICE ANNOUNCEMENT
Just because you come from the West Coast and a "music city" like Seattle, San Francisco, Los Angeles, Portland or Olympia, doesn't mean you know more about music than we East Coast folk. Please DO NOT attempt to astound us with your musical knowledge by mentioning Jack Johnson, The Postal Service, Interpol or Portishead. We just assume you watch a lot of Mtv2. Also, DO NOT say you love "European music" and then stare glassy-eyed at the mere mention of Stereolab, Air, The High Llamas, Komeda, Tahiti 80 or British Sea Power. This clearly shows you actually know NOTHING about European music, except for some obnoxious house DJs with bad teeth and really short hair. And for God'sake, DO NOT make the claim that you "want to start my own radio station" because doing so would cost thousands, even millions of dollars, not to mention equipment, facilities, zoning, taxes and a host of other expenses and red tape meant to keep independent owners away from the airwaves, and that's if you win a lottery for a license. In other words, DO NOT talk out your ass about something you know nothing about. Lastly, DO NOT assume that because you have a hot body that you can get away with this shit!
